This is as close as I can come to it (and without knowing BASCOM):
' ***********************************************************************************
' * *
' * Title : VK-S274 & VK-S274R SERIES Hitachi Block Camera Controller *
' * Version : 1.1 Beta *
' * Last Updated : 02.12.2008 *
' * Target Device : ATMEGA8535 *
' * Author : Farmtech & Neptune769 *
' * Support : Try Skype Name : farmtech_dk or in MCS Bascom Forum *
' * Program code : BASCOM AVR *
' * Hardware req. : VK-S274 or VK-S274R SERIES Hitachi Block Camera *
' * Description : Control : Zoom - Focus & Iris Via Serialport on Camera *
' * Baud for camera : 4800.8.E.1 : Even Parity default for camera *
' * : 9600.8.N.1 but need setup in Camera (:WE05EF0) *
' * *
' * More Commands : See Datasheet lots of other stuff you can do. *
' * *
' * Datasheet : http://www.data-sheet.net/Vk-s454+ebook+pdf.html *
' * http://ip.gliebetronics.com:800/hitachi/S274R_Comm_E11.pdf *
' * *
' * Copyright : None use it as you like *
' * *
' ***********************************************************************************
$regfile = "m8535.dat"
$crystal = 8000000
$hwstack = 40
$swstack = 30
$framesize = 60
Open "comd.2:4800,8,e,1" For Output As #1 '4800 bps , even Parity ; default for camera
'Config Ports for the 6 buttons n PortC we use buttons to GND
Config Portc.0 = Input : Set Portc.0 'Zoom NEAR Button
Config Portc.1 = Input : Set Portc.1 'Zoom FAR Button
Config Portc.2 = Input : Set Portc.2 'Focus NEAR Button IN
Config Portc.3 = Input : Set Portc.3 'Focus FAR Button OUT
Config Portc.4 = Input : Set Portc.4 'Iris offset (average) + Button
Config Portc.5 = Input : Set Portc.5 'Iris offset (average) - Button
Config Portc.6 = Input : Set Portc.6 'Freeze ON / OFF Toggle Button
Config Portc.7 = Input : Set Portc.7 'not used yet Button
Dim I As Byte , Irish As Byte , Irisl As Byte , Irisavg As Byte , Freezebit As Byte '
Print Version()
'setup Camera
Print #1 , ":WFCCB01" 'Switch the continuous digital zoom ON
Waitms 10
Print #1 , ":WFDFC10" 'Zoom speed normal
Waitms 10
Print #1 , ":WFCCB40" 'Switch the instant digital zoom ON
Waitms 10
Print #1 , ":WFCBBA8" 'Auto focus ON allways (not on manual Focus)
'setup Iris offset (average) level
Irisavg = &H40 'Iris is normal hex 40 i hope
Irish = 0 'Bit set for Iris to HIGH
Irisl = 0 'Bit set for Iris to LOW
Freezebit = 0 ' togglebit for freez images
Wait 1
' The main program
Do
If Pinc.0 = 0 Then
Print #1 , ":WFCBB99" 'zoom near
Bitwait Pinc.0 , Set 'wait for button relace
Print #1 , ":WFCBBFE" 'stop
Print #1 , ":WFCBBA8" 'Auto focus on
Waitms 300 'wait for auto zoom to get focus
End If
If Pinc.1 = 0 Then
Print #1 , ":WFCBB9B" 'zoom far
Bitwait Pinc.1 , Set 'wait for button relace
Print #1 , ":WFCBBFE" 'stop
Print #1 , ":WFCBBA8" 'Auto focus on
Waitms 300 'wait for auto zoom to get focus
End If
If Pinc.2 = 0 Then
Print #1 , ":WFCBBFE" 'Auto focus off
Print #1 , ":WFCBBAA" 'focus near
Bitwait Pinc.2 , Set 'wait for button relace
Print #1 , ":WFCBBFE" 'stop
End If
If Pinc.3 = 0 Then
Print #1 , ":WFCBBFE" 'Auto focus off
Print #1 , ":WFCBBA9" 'focus far
Bitwait Pinc.3 , Set 'wait for button relace
Print #1 , ":WFCBBFE" 'stop
End If
'Iris offset (average) level + Open
If Pinc.4 = 0 And Irish = 0 Then 'if pinc.4 and irisbit high is 0 else skip
Irisl = 0 'reset to low bit
I = Irisavg + 1 'to start from known pos
For I = Irisavg To 255 'Irisavg to High 00 - FF
Print #1 , ":WFD9E" ; Hex(i) 'Iris offset (average) send
Irisavg = I 'put I count into Irisavg
If I = 255 Then 'If MAX Iris then exit for
Irish = 1 'Set Iris bit TO high so it dont do the OPEN until you have closed it a bit
Exit For
End If
If Pinc.4 = 1 Then Exit For 'check for button relace
Next 'next i
End If
'Iris offset (average) level - Close
If Pinc.5 = 0 And Irisl = 0 Then 'if pinc.5 and irisbit low is 0 else skip
Irish = 0 'reset to high bit
I = Irisavg 'to start from known pos
For I = Irisavg To 0 Step -1 'from Irisavg to MIN FF - 00
Print #1 , ":WFD9E" ; Hex(i) 'Iris offset (average) send
Irisavg = I 'put I count into Irisavg
If I = 0 Then 'If MIN Iris then exit for
Irisl = 1 'Set Iris bit TO low so it dont do the CLOSE until you have open it a bit
Exit For
End If
If Pinc.5 = 1 Then Exit For 'check for button relace
Next 'next i
End If
If Pinc.6 = 0 And Freezebit = 0 Then
Print #1 , ":WFF3301" 'Freeze Field ON
Freezebit = 1 'set freezebit to freeze OFF
Bitwait Pinc.6 , Set 'check for button relace
End If
If Pinc.6 = 0 And Freezebit = 1 Then
Print #1 , ":WFF3300" 'Freeze OFF
Freezebit = 0 'set freezebit to freeze ON
Bitwait Pinc.6 , Set 'check for button relace
End If
If Pinc.7 = 0 Then
'Print #1 , ":" 'not used yet
'Bitwait Pinc.7 , Set
End If
Loop
Close #1
End
